We have had some success with 35/36 guts in a 32 box. Puts the Pitman arm straight up. Gotta file the 4 index marks away (in the Pitman arm ) to match the rest of the splines (takes about 20 min with a good triangular file. That allows you to "clock" the arm exactly where you want it.
Our next project is to modify a 37-48 box for side steer with the arm straight up. Stay tuned for that one.
